Eternal Messaging

I was amazed last week, when I was chatting to a few members, that they were messaging away to their hearts content, but had not actually gone on any dates. And so I got to thinking, how long do you email someone before meeting up? I would have thought that after a maximum of about 3 or 4 days messaging someone you really do know whether or not you'd like to take it to the next stage and actually meet. And you do have lots to talk about when you meet because you've been messaging eachother so you know quite a lot about one another.

I know for some, it can be a bit daunting to ask someone out. And I know that a lot of old fashioned values still hold true and many women wait for the guy to do the asking out bit. But guys believe me, if she didn't want to meet you, chances are you wouldn't still be messaging eachother. So any of you guys who are feeling a little unsure - bite the bullet - ask her on a date.
And girls if you're fed up waiting for him to do the asking - then you do the asking.

Eyes are the window of the Soul - and the heart...

According to last weeks poll the feature most attracitve to our members is the eyes - 41% of you voted that eyes were the no. 1 feature with Smile coming in 2nd with 21% and the face at 18%.

The eyes, of course, are said to be the windows of the soul, and with good reason. Look into them and you'll soon know if attraction is mutual. Eye contact lasts longer and the eyes are more aflame if you find someone attractive. The reason pupils dilate is because of adrenilin which is caused by either excitment or fear! Better hope it's the former:-)

A psychologist called Neisser found that when shown two pictures of the same woman, with the pupils artificially dilated in one picture, people rated the doctored version of the woman as more attractive - without being able to say why. So, if your heart jumps into your mouth when you spot someone you fancy, smile in the knowledge that the adrenaline making you weak at the knees is also helping you look your best.
